Registration is now open for NSSGA’s Noise & Dust workshop.
This three-day workshop will be held in Irwindale, Calif., on 8-10 November with two days of classroom instruction and one day of field work. This unique event allows participants to learn how to conduct and monitor noise and dust exposure and hazards, record and interpret test results with good record-keeping habits and develop plans to reduce exposures and institute corrective measures under real-world circumstances.
